Hardware Outperforms Software While Crypto Loses Value

An industry commentator says markets are repricing as SaaS valuations fall, altcoins collapse toward zero and hardware firms rally, with NVIDIA now the planet's largest company and Google reframing as a data-and-hardware firm. The author traces this shift to two decades of overvaluing software and short-term venture incentives, arguing crypto must adopt long-term, value-focused practices to regain capital and durability.
Key Points
- 1Observe repricing: SaaS valuations drop, altcoin failures go to zero, hardware valuations rise
- 2Indicate significance: durable value concentrates in hardware and data, exemplified by NVIDIA and Google
- 3Advise builders: focus on hard, long-term technical problems; avoid short-term, pump-driven token projects
